Open CrescendoMeow opened 2 years ago
港真,没get到....啥意思呀?
@y-ding 加了一张图,不知道你现在能get到了吗?
基本可以。这个梗还是很需要知识储备的😂
我在生活中,总是抱着more is more的心态,希望有生之年可以在这个小径分岔的花园里看遍所有风景。
我在工作中,总是怀着less is more的愿景,希望有生之年可以做出来大巧无工、大道至简的科研成果。
偶然想起來当年《信号与系统》课的老师曾经说过,作为电子工程师的第一项基本功是,搞清楚一个电路系统里哪些是数字电路,哪些是模拟电路。
这句话对应到计算机体系结构领域应该是——作为系统架构师的第一项基本功是,搞清楚一个计算系统里哪些机制是hardware-managed,哪些是software-managed。
03/25/2022 读一篇scheduling的paper,其中一个point是用low priority, short running task來preempt high priority, long running task,从而提高overall turn-around time. 我的眼前瞬间闪现出无数个本来打算写码/写paper却被七七八八的琐事打断的早晨。[Ref]
04/23/2022 听张忠谋最近的一次采访,我才注意到,TSMC的成立时间(1987年),仅比Nvidia的成立时间(1994年)早七年,仅比谷歌的成立时间(1998年)早了十一年;TSMC在NYSE的上市时间(1998年),仅比Nvidia在NASDAQ的上市时间(1999年)早一年,仅比谷歌在NASDAQ的上市时间(2004)年早六年。听到张忠谋说,"So I decided to quit Texas Instruments. At that time, I was only 53 (years old)",真是非常empowering。所以,“爬得快”真的不如“爬得稳且活得长”。 [Podcast]
我曾经无数次有过这个idea,好奇真的会work嚒😂 嗯嗯 所以是counter intuitive
Computer Architect的基本功
偶然想起來当年《信号与系统》课的老师曾经说过,作为电子工程师的第一项基本功是,搞清楚一个电路系统里哪些是数字电路,哪些是模拟电路。
这句话对应到计算机体系结构领域应该是——作为系统架构师的第一项基本功是,搞清楚一个计算系统里哪些机制是hardware-managed,哪些是software-managed。
一直以为我分不清是因为木有arch基础。原来这是个legit问题。
当然legit。举一个最简单的例子,片上的存储,什么时候应该用cache,什么情况下应该用scratchpad memory,是很多ASIC design时都要讨论的问题。前者是hardware-managed,后者是software-managed。
你有机会可以问问H和M,他们肯定可以给你举出更多例子来。
H&M 戳中笑点😂
乱花渐欲迷人眼,你们到底造了多少concept呢?
Figure Credit: Liu, Haochen, Yiqi Wang, Wenqi Fan, Xiaorui Liu, Yaxin Li, Shaili Jain, Yunhao Liu, Anil K. Jain, and Jiliang Tang. "Trustworthy ai: A computational perspective." arXiv preprint arXiv:2107.06641 (2021). [Arxiv]
为啥跟科研相关的单词都带个re的词根呢?比如,research, review, rebuttal, refactor, 还有reject🤦🏻♀️
"Channel" and "filter" are two sides of one coin. 这句话同汉语里“一把钥匙开一把锁”的说法有异曲同工之处。
Figure Credit: Stauffer, D. R., Mechler, J. T., Sorna, M. A., Dramstad, K., Ogilvie, C. R., Mohammad, A., & Rockrohr, J. D. (2008). High speed serdes devices and applications. Springer Science & Business Media.